Guest guest Posted March 24, 2009 Report Share Posted March 24, 2009 I did this as part of my acupuncture program. We took a basic weekend course, lecture and practicing. That qualified us to be working in the drug treament centers of inner city Baltimore. You had to be in clinic to needle. There was always an acupuncture supervisor there. There were a certain number of hours required as part of graduation requirements. Then there was an advanced course, that I took, also a weekend, more indepth lecture and a paper required.
